Method: itemized cash contributions (Schedule A, transaction type CON) since 2025-01-01, refunds netted, the committee's own account interest excluded. Each donor is placed by the state and 5-digit ZIP code on the filing. A ZIP code counts as in the district when at least 98% of its Iowa land area (Census ZCTA) falls inside it, as crossing the line when between 2% and 98% does, and as elsewhere in Iowa otherwise. Iowa ZIP codes with no Census area (post office boxes) are shown on their own. In-kind support and loans are never in either bar.
